Specifications:

  • Length capped – 90mm
  • Length posted – 130mm
  • Pen barrel diameter – 10mm
  • Weight – 25g
  • Made from Anodised Aluminium

Please note: We recommend you flush your fountain pen thoroughly before use. This will remove any oils from the nib which are present during manufacture, and will impede ink flow. 

What ink can I use?
The Pocket Fountain Pen works beautifully with all fountain pen inks. Be sure not to use calligraphy specific ink as this can clog the pen.

How do I change the nib?
The nib units all unscrew from the pen. With the nib pointing towards you, remove the ink cartridge then simply pinch the nib and the feed (the black part under the nib) and twist anti-(counter) clockwise.

Beautiful Pen in every way (Pocket Fountain Pen 2.0 with Pro-Flex Nib)

After a long wait, my Pocket Fountain Pen 2.0 in Wisteria finally arrived this afternoon. I am already having a lot of fun with the 3 Lumos (Pro Duo and Mini) and 3 Wrens. Now I have the most beautiful flex nib pen. The weight is well-balanced and the nib writes buttery smooth. The flex is really amazing. The G nib can be replaced easily.
To avoid premature corrosion of the nib, I have to remember cleaning the nib, the feed and ink cartridge every time after using the Pro-flex nib. This is the only thing I need to learn to get used to. Assembling the nib is not as difficult as it seems but I think having some spare empty refillable ink cartridges or specialized empty short ink converters with the pen set will even be better. That way, I can change ink as easily as with Lumos and Wren. I tried the pen with a Kaweco mini converter. The size fits but not the length when the converter is fully-filled. The fun of this pen is that just like the Lumos pen I can swap nibs to achieve different writing styles. I wish the pen has an add-on metal pen clip so the I won't easily lose it when I put it in my pocket. Will definitely try the Titanium Flex and the intersting Japanese Brush Tip too.
